Regina Lyn Haywood Pifer

Regina Lyn Haywood Pifer, 43, passed away Sunday, Sept. 28, 2014, at a local hospital. Funeral Mass: 10 a.m. Saturday at St. George Catholic Church, 3500 Maurice Ave., Fort Worth. Celebrant will be Father Thu Nguyen. The family will receive friends at 6 p.m. Friday at Lucas Keller Funeral Home, 137 E. Hill St., Keller. Rosary will begin at 7:30 p.m. after the visitation. Private Graveside service to be held at the Dallas Fort Worth National Cemetery at a later date. In lieu of flowers, donations can be made to St. George Catholic Church 3500 Maurice Ave. Fort Worth, TX 76111 US 817-831-4404 Regina was born at St. Francis Hospital, Blue Island, Ill., on June 8, 1971. She and her family moved to Texas when she was 3. She attended school at St. John's Catholic School, Smithfield Middle School, Richland High School (class of 1989) and TCCC. She worked at J.C. Penney, Southwest Airlines, Guardian Life, Full Time Mother and. most recently, Amazon DFW7 as an ambassador. She passed away suddenly and unexpectedly. Regina was very active in her community. She was a Girl Scout troop leader and a Cub Scout den leader. She was a volunteer at North Ridge Elementary School, a member of the PTA and more. She enjoyed the great outdoors, going to new places, meeting new people and helping out where she could. She will be deeply missed by all. Thank you, Gina, for sharing your time with me, it was a great ride, I love you bunches - William. Survivors: Her husband of 19 years, William; her children, Lydia, Daniel, Madison and Nathan; her brother, Rick; her sister, Shelia; her mother, Yvonne; her father, Rick Sr.; her stepfather, Tom; in-laws, Jack and Maritza; stepfather-in-law, Arnulfo; brother-in-law, Joey; sister-in-law, Laura; Step-sister Katie, Step-brother Bob, step-brother-in-law Harold, nephew Benjamin. nieces, Brooke and Tatum; nephews, Tanner, Elvis and Gage; and many aunts, uncles and cousins.
